Recycle your plastic bags

Posted on July 15, 2007 by Glenda LarkeMarch 13, 2021
Reply

Here’s how they do it in Merudu, Sabah. These flying objects are not birds, they are plastic bags on strings, flying in the wind over the ricefields to keep the pesky seed-eating birds away from the ripening grain. … Continue reading →
